
If your Facebook payment is on hold, it can disrupt your ad campaigns and delay your business growth.
This issue usually happens due to security checks, billing problems, or account-related concerns. The good news is that most payment holds can be resolved quickly if you follow the right steps.
What Does Facebook Payment on Hold Mean?
When Facebook puts your payment on hold, it means the platform has temporarily paused your transaction for verification or security reasons.
You May Notice:
- Ads are paused or not delivering
- Payments are not being processed
- Billing section shows “on hold” status
- Limited access to ad features
This is a temporary issue, not a permanent block.
Why Is Your Facebook Payment on Hold?
Understanding the cause helps you fix it faster.
1. Suspicious Payment Activity
Facebook may detect unusual behavior such as:
- Sudden increase in ad spend
- Multiple failed transactions
- New payment method added
2. Bank or Card Issues
Your bank may block the transaction due to:
- International payment restrictions
- Security concerns
- Insufficient funds
3. Unpaid Balance
If you have outstanding dues, Facebook may hold further payments.
4. Account Verification Required
Sometimes Facebook holds payments until:
- Identity is verified
- Business verification is completed
5. Payment Method Problems
- Expired card
- Incorrect billing details
- Unsupported payment method
What Happens When Payment Is on Hold?
Impact on Your Account:
- Ads may stop running
- Campaign performance drops
- New ads cannot be launched
- Revenue and leads may be affected
How to Fix Facebook Payment on Hold
Follow these steps to release your payment quickly:
Step 1: Check Billing Section
Go to Ads Manager → Billing to see the exact issue.
Step 2: Clear Outstanding Balance
Pay any pending dues immediately.
Step 3: Verify Payment Method
Ensure:
- Card is active
- Details are correct
- Sufficient funds are available
Step 4: Contact Your Bank
Ask your bank to:
- Approve Facebook transactions
- Enable international payments
Step 5: Add Backup Payment Method
Add a secondary card to avoid interruptions.
Step 6: Complete Account Verification
If prompted, verify your identity or business details.
How Long Does Facebook Payment Hold Last?
Typical Duration:
- A few hours to 24 hours
In Some Cases:
- Up to 72 hours
What to Do If Payment Is Still on Hold
If the issue continues:
- Contact Facebook support
- Recheck payment details
- Avoid multiple retries
- Wait for system review to complete
How to Prevent Payment Holds in Future
Best Practices:
- Maintain consistent ad spending
- Use a reliable payment method
- Keep sufficient balance
- Avoid frequent payment changes
- Monitor billing regularly
Common Mistakes to Avoid
- Using invalid or expired cards
- Ignoring failed payment alerts
- Making repeated payment attempts
- Not verifying account details
Expert Insight
Facebook prioritizes secure transactions.
If your payment behavior looks unusual or risky, the system will automatically pause it. Stability and consistency reduce the chances of payment holds.
